
Manchester City host Tottenham in the early kick-off in the Premier League, with Rodri set to return from injury as both sides looking to add to impressive opening-day wins.
City began the season with a dominant display away to Wolves, with Tijjani Reijnders impressing and Erling Haaland grabbing two goals in a 4-0 win. Rodri, the Ballon d’Or holder, has been sidelined since September with a knee injury and starts on the bench alongside Phil Foden.
Spurs secured their own commanding win over newly promoted Burnley in their first game, with Richarlison bagging a brace in Thomas Frank’s first league game at his new club. Spurs are desperately seeking new recruits, however, after Eberechi Eze turned them down to sign for Arsenal.
Now the two sides face off at the Etihad to begin the weekend, with Pep Guardiola’s side looking to lay down an early marker in the title race and Spurs eager to impress as they bid to forge a successful campaign in Frank’s first season in charge.

Goalkeeper James Trafford makes his first appearance for Manchester City at the Etihad, several years after coming through the club’s academy.
He’s currently keeping Ederson out of the side after returning to City from Burnley over the summer.
Tottenham also hand a first start to Joao Palhinha, who returns to the Premier League after an impressive spell with Fulham.
Spurs will need his defensive instincts today against City.

Eberechi Eze doesn't make his Tottenham debut today, not least because he won't make his Tottenham debut at all after a chastening week for Spurs. But there is still intrigue in Thomas Frank's selection: after playing three centre-backs against Paris Saint-Germain and only two against Burnley, he sticks with the latter for the trip to City. It was a high of Angeball last season - a 4-0 win - so Frank has a lot to live up to.
Pep Guardiola takes the surprise step of omitting his new captain, with Bernardo Silva on the bench. Rayan Cherki and Omar Marmoush come in, with Jeremy Doku also dropping out.

Pep Guardiola is optimistic Phil Foden will be back to his best for Manchester City this season following a frustrating past 12 months for the England midfielder.
Guardiola said: "Phil is a top-class, extraordinary player. The last Premier League we won, he was massively important. He was the best player in the Premier League.
"Always I try to convince him he can be better, can read the situations better. But I never would doubt the quality of Phil and I only want his joy to be playing again and be happy. Phil is something unique.
"(Last season) was the first season after six or seven (seasons) when everything dropped a little bit. If he learned the lesson that would be great.
"There are always seasons that you cannot be like you were, but Phil has been incredibly consistent and incredible in these many years, and this is what we are looking for (again)."

Thomas Frank has been impressed by Richarlison and is desperate for the striker to remain at the club this window.
The Brazilian scored two goals in last weekend’s 3-0 win over Burnley despite being linked with a move away.
Frank reiterated his desire to keep Richarlison at the club and said he currently is his first-choice striker ahead of Dominic Solanke.
"Right now he's my starting nine," Frank said.
"Scored two fantastic goals, he had two top games, he's the Brazilian No9. He is a very good player so I'm very happy with him.
"Richy wants to stay, I want to keep him, there's been no talks about anything else. He's done well for us."

Manchester City have won just four of their last 12 matches against Tottenham, while Spurs have won two of their last four visits to the Etihad in the Premier League.
That includes a stunning 4-0 win last November, as City endured a remarkable winless run under Pep Guardiola.
Tottenham, of course, are now led by Thomas Frank, who defeated City at the Etihad as Brentford boss in November 2022.

Rodri missed most of last season with an ACL injury and then damaged his groin at the Club World Cup, ruling him out of much of City’s preseason.
A setback in his recovery meant he also sat out last weekend’s Premier League opener against Wolves, which City won 4-0, but Rodri is available for the game against Spurs – as is Phil Foden, who missed the match with a fitness issue.
“Rodri and Phil, last game, they were out for a lack of training and rhythm,” Pep Guardiola said. “They are ready for tomorrow.”
Guardiola hailed Rodri, who won the 2024 Ballon d’Or, as the “best player in the world”.

Thomas Frank has said he only wants to sign players who are desperate to play for Tottenham, after Eberechi Eze snubbed the club for Arsenal.
The blow leaves Frank with few attacking options. Richarlison scored two goals against Burnley last weekend and is set to continue in attack at Manchester City on Saturday, while new signing Mohammed Kudus made an impressive league debut. Mathys Tel and Brennan Johnson are also options on the wings, and Dominic Solanke is fit, but injuries to James Maddison and Dejan Kulusevski, and the departure of Heung min-Son, leave Spurs short of resources.

Manchester City are set to welcome back Rodri and Phil Foden for the visit of Tottenham as Pep Guardiola confirmed he will make a late decision over whether to restore Ederson in goal.
Rodri and Foden missed City's 4-0 win at Wolves in an impressive start to their Premier League campaign but Guardiola revealed the midfield pair are in contention to feature in Saturday's lunchtime kick-off.
Their only absentees are Josko Gvardiol, Mateo Kovacic and Savinho, who has been linked with a move to Spurs, with Ederson available again after illness ruled him out of last weekend's trip to Molineux.
